129 1 Scope
130 This part of IEC 60875 applies to non-wavelength-selective fibre optic branching devices, all
131 exhibiting the following features:
132 – they are passive, in that they contain no optoelectronic or other transducing elements;
133 – they have three or more ports for the entry and/or exit of optical power, and share optical
134 power among these ports in a predetermined fashion;
135 – the ports are optical fibres, or optical fibre connectors.
136 This document establishes uniform requirements for the optical, mechanical and
137 environmental properties.
